Landing a publishing deal is an exhilarating milestone for any writer, as it marks the transition from passionate creation to professional recognition. Many aspiring authors wonder about the perfect timing and strategies involved in catching a publisher's attention. One key insight is that preparation and persistence matter just as much as the timing itself. Writers can benefit from refining their manuscripts, building a network, and understanding the submission process before making their approach. As a published author, I’ve learned that engaging with your audience and industry peers can provide valuable feedback and support. Don’t hesitate to ask questions and share your progress with fellow writers or mentors. Such connections can open unexpected doors and create opportunities you might not anticipate. Also, staying adaptable and open to constructive criticism helps improve your work and demonstrates your professionalism to publishers. If you’re considering submitting to a publisher soon, start by polishing your manuscript, researching publishers who align with your genre, and prepare a compelling query letter.
